Know Labs, Inc. announced that Mark Tapsak, Ph.D. has joined the Company as Vice President, Intellectual Property. Dr. Tapsak most recently has been Professor of Chemistry and Biochemistry and Interim Assistant Vice President and Dean of Graduate Studies and Sponsored Research at Bloomsburg University of Pennsylvania. In addition to Dr. Tapsak’s focus on intellectual property at Know Labs he will work to support the product development, manufacturing and launch of the Company’s UBAND Calorie Counter wearable and help drive toward FDA approval of the Company’s non-invasive UBAND Continuous Glucose Monitor.
Know Labs, Inc. is a provider of non-invasive blood glucose monitoring solutions. The Company is focused on the development and commercialization of its proprietary sensor technology utilizing radio and microwave spectroscopy. When paired with its machine learning platform, the Companyâs Bio-RFID sensor technology platform identifies and measures various material or analyte using electromagnetic energy to detect, record, identify and measure the signature of said materials or analytes. The data obtained with its sensor technology is analyzed with the Companyâs trade secret algorithms. The Company is focused on analytes relating to human health, the identification, of which provide diagnostic information and require, by their nature, clearance by the United States Food and Drug Administration. The first among those analytes is the non-invasive monitoring of blood glucose levels. Its device provides the user with real-time information on their blood glucose levels.
